Andrew (Martin) Schadegg –
Brett Hite has been pushing some crazy expensive Megabass glass rods for throwing the chatterbait….save your money!! The Dobyns 765 CB Glass is the BEST chatterbait rod on the market, hands down. This rod has the perfect load, allowing the fish to take the bait fully in it’s mouth, before the hook set. I was struggling with losing fish on my previous rod. When I switched to the 765 CB Glass, I caught 10 out of 10 the first time out with it. I’m sold.
PS….this is also a perfect rod for medium cranks and ripping traps out of grass.
